RESOLUTION AMENDING THE RESOLUTION ADOPTED
SEPTEMBER 6, 2023, AUTHORIZING THE ISSUANCE OF
TAXABLE COMMUNICATIONS UTILITY REVENUE
CAPITAL LOAN NOTES ANTICIPATION PROJECT NOTE,
SERIES 2023, AND AUTHORIZING EXECUTION AND
DELIVERY OF A REPLACEMENT NOTE
WHEREAS,the Issuer is a political subdivision duly organized and existing under and by
virtue of the laws and Constitution of the State of Iowa; and
WHEREAS, the Issuer approved a Resolution adopted September 6, 2023, (the "Prior
Authorizing Resolution") authorizing an Interim Loan and Disbursement Agreement(the "Loan
Agreement") and the issuance of a$2,000,000 Taxable Communications Utility Revenue Capital
Loan Notes Anticipation Project Note, Series 2023 (the "Note" or"Notes"); and
WHEREAS, it is deemed necessary and advisable that the Prior Authorizing Resolution
and the Loan Agreement be amended to increase the principal amount of the Note, reduce the
interest rate, extend the maturity date, and establish a draw schedule for the additional principal
amount(the "Amendments"); and
WHEREAS, Cedar Rapids Bank& Trust of Cedar Rapids, Iowa(the Lender), as current
holder of the Note, has authorized the Amendments; and
WHEREAS, an Amendment to Interim Loan and Disbursement Agreement and a
Replacement Note have been prepared to reflect the Amendments; and
WHEREAS,the Replacement Note will be payable from the Project Fund established in
the Prior Authorizing Resolution into which the Issuer pledges aggregate proceeds of not to
-2-
exceed $4,000,000 Communications Utility Revenue Capital Loan Notes, which the Board
authorized additional action upon by resolution dated September 6, 2023, said notes to be issued
upon completion of the Project:
NOW THEREFORE BE IT RESOLVED BY THE BOARD OF TRUSTEES OF THE
WATERLOO MUNICIPAL COMMUNICATIONS UTILITY, CITY OF WATERLOO, STATE
OF IOWA:
Section 1. The Prior Authorizing Resolution and Loan Agreement shall be and are
hereby amended as follows, said amendments to be effective December 2, 2024:
a. The principal amount shall be increased to $4,000,000; and
b. The Final Maturity date shall be extended to December 1, 2026; and
c. The interest rate shall be reduced to 5.75%per annum, with the original
interest rate of 6%per annum remaining in place for the time period through
and including December 1, 2024, and the amended interest rate of 5.75%per
annum applicable for the time period on and after December 2, 2024, with
interest at the amended rate (5.75%) accruing on the outstanding principal
amount beginning on December 2, 2024 and on each loan advance thereafter
from the date of each advance; and
d. The additional $2,000,000 added by this amendment shall be advanced in the
following amounts on the following dates: $650,000 on December 2, 2024;
$450,000 on March 10, 2025; $450,000 on June 10, 2025; and $450,000 on
September 10, 2025.
Section 2. The Amendment to Interim Loan and Disbursement Agreement and the
Replacement Note in substantially the forms presented to this Board are hereby approved and
authorized to be executed, issued and delivered on behalf of the Issuer by the Chairperson and
attested by the Secretary of the Board of Trustees.
Section 3. The Chairperson and Secretary of the Board of Trustees and other officials
shall take such action as is necessary to carry out the provisions of this resolution and to
effectuate the Amendments and the Amendment to Interim Loan and Disbursement Agreement.
Section 4. The Prior Note shall be cancelled and be of no further force or effect upon
the execution of the Replacement Note and delivery of the same to the Lender.
Section 5. Except as amended herein, all of the other terms and provisions of the
Prior Authorizing Resolution and Loan Agreement are in all respects ratified, confirmed and
approved and shall remain in full force and effect and shall not be affected by this resolution.

ORGANIZATION CERTIFICATE
STATE OF IOWA )
)
COUNTY OF BLACK HAWK )SS
I,the City Clerk of the City of Waterloo, in the County and State aforesaid, do hereby
certify that a Municipal Communications Utility was established in the City in the year 2005,
pursuant to due authorization by the voters of the City at an election duly held prior to the
establishment, and that the Municipal Communications Utility has been in continuous operation
since its establishment as aforesaid in supplying its services to the City and its inhabitants.
I do further certify that the management and control of the Municipal Communications
Utility was placed in the hands of a Board of Trustees in the year 2005, pursuant to an election
held on day of November 8, 2005, and that the Municipal Communications Utility has been
continuously operated by the Board of Trustees since the organization by the Board.
I do further certify that there is not pending or threatened any question or litigation
whatsoever touching the establishment, or the improvements or extensions of the Municipal
Communications Utility. A �/
